Home
last modified time | relevance | path

Searched refs:TaskListener (Results 1 – 24 of 24) sorted by relevance

/frameworks/base/libs/WindowManager/Shell/src/com/android/wm/shell/
DShellTaskOrganizer.java102 public interface TaskListener { interface in ShellTaskOrganizer
152 private final SparseArray<TaskListener> mTaskListeners = new SparseArray<>();
159 private final ArrayMap<IBinder, TaskListener> mLaunchCookieToListener = new ArrayMap<>();
277 public void createRootTask(int displayId, int windowingMode, TaskListener listener) { in createRootTask()
288 public void createRootTask(int displayId, int windowingMode, TaskListener listener, in createRootTask()
307 public void addListenerForTaskId(TaskListener listener, int taskId) { in addListenerForTaskId()
320 final TaskListener oldListener = getTaskListener(info.getTaskInfo()); in addListenerForTaskId()
329 public void addListenerForType(TaskListener listener, @TaskListenerType int... listenerTypes) { in addListenerForType()
344 final TaskListener taskListener = getTaskListener(data.getTaskInfo()); in addListenerForType()
354 public void removeListener(TaskListener listener) { in removeListener()
[all …]
/frameworks/base/libs/WindowManager/Shell/src/com/android/wm/shell/compatui/
DRestartDialogWindowManager.java57 private final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> mOnDismissCallback;
59 private final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> mOnRestartCallback;
74 SyncTransactionQueue syncQueue, ShellTaskOrganizer.TaskListener taskListener, in RestartDialogWindowManager()
76 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> onRestartCallback, in RestartDialogWindowManager()
77 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> onDismissCallback, in RestartDialogWindowManager()
87 SyncTransactionQueue syncQueue, ShellTaskOrganizer.TaskListener taskListener, in RestartDialogWindowManager()
89 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> onRestartCallback, in RestartDialogWindowManager()
90 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> onDismissCallback, in RestartDialogWindowManager()
DLetterboxEduWindowManager.java60 private final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> mOnDismissCallback;
80 SyncTransactionQueue syncQueue, ShellTaskOrganizer.TaskListener taskListener, in LetterboxEduWindowManager()
82 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> onDismissCallback, in LetterboxEduWindowManager()
92 SyncTransactionQueue syncQueue, ShellTaskOrganizer.TaskListener taskListener, in LetterboxEduWindowManager()
94 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> onDismissCallback, in LetterboxEduWindowManager()
206 public boolean updateCompatInfo(TaskInfo taskInfo, ShellTaskOrganizer.TaskListener taskListener, in updateCompatInfo()
215 boolean needsToBeRecreated(TaskInfo taskInfo, ShellTaskOrganizer.TaskListener taskListener) { in needsToBeRecreated()
DCompatUIController.java246 @Nullable ShellTaskOrganizer.TaskListener taskListener) { in onCompatInfoChanged()
436 @Nullable ShellTaskOrganizer.TaskListener taskListener) { in createOrUpdateCompatLayout()
467 ShellTaskOrganizer.TaskListener taskListener) { in createCompatUiWindowManager()
475 Pair<TaskInfo, ShellTaskOrganizer.TaskListener> taskInfoState) { in onRestartButtonClicked()
488 @Nullable ShellTaskOrganizer.TaskListener taskListener) { in createOrUpdateLetterboxEduLayout()
524 ShellTaskOrganizer.TaskListener taskListener) { in createLetterboxEduWindowManager()
533 @Nullable ShellTaskOrganizer.TaskListener taskListener) { in createOrUpdateRestartDialogLayout()
568 ShellTaskOrganizer.TaskListener taskListener) { in createRestartDialogWindowManager()
576 Pair<TaskInfo, ShellTaskOrganizer.TaskListener> stateInfo) { in onRestartDialogCallback()
582 Pair<TaskInfo, ShellTaskOrganizer.TaskListener> stateInfo) { in onRestartDialogDismissCallback()
[all …]
DCompatUIWindowManagerAbstract.java65 private ShellTaskOrganizer.TaskListener mTaskListener;
87 SyncTransactionQueue syncQueue, ShellTaskOrganizer.TaskListener taskListener, in CompatUIWindowManagerAbstract()
109 boolean needsToBeRecreated(TaskInfo taskInfo, ShellTaskOrganizer.TaskListener taskListener) { in needsToBeRecreated()
187 protected ShellTaskOrganizer.TaskListener getTaskListener() { in getTaskListener()
213 ShellTaskOrganizer.TaskListener taskListener, boolean canShow) { in updateCompatInfo()
216 final ShellTaskOrganizer.TaskListener prevTaskListener = mTaskListener; in updateCompatInfo()
428 protected boolean hasTaskListenerChanged(ShellTaskOrganizer.TaskListener newTaskListener) { in hasTaskListenerChanged()
DUserAspectRatioSettingsWindowManager.java56 private final BiConsumer<TaskInfo, ShellTaskOrganizer.TaskListener> mOnButtonClicked;
81 @Nullable ShellTaskOrganizer.TaskListener taskListener, in UserAspectRatioSettingsWindowManager()
83 @NonNull BiConsumer<TaskInfo, ShellTaskOrganizer.TaskListener> onButtonClicked, in UserAspectRatioSettingsWindowManager()
137 @NonNull ShellTaskOrganizer.TaskListener taskListener, boolean canShow) { in updateCompatInfo()
DCompatUIWindowManager.java57 private final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> mOnRestartButtonClicked;
78 ShellTaskOrganizer.TaskListener taskListener, DisplayLayout displayLayout, in CompatUIWindowManager()
80 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> onRestartButtonClicked) { in CompatUIWindowManager()
138 public boolean updateCompatInfo(TaskInfo taskInfo, ShellTaskOrganizer.TaskListener taskListener, in updateCompatInfo()
DReachabilityEduWindowManager.java78 private final BiConsumer<TaskInfo, ShellTaskOrganizer.TaskListener> mOnDismissCallback;
88 ShellTaskOrganizer.TaskListener taskListener, DisplayLayout displayLayout, in ReachabilityEduWindowManager()
90 BiConsumer<TaskInfo, ShellTaskOrganizer.TaskListener> onDismissCallback, in ReachabilityEduWindowManager()
143 public boolean updateCompatInfo(TaskInfo taskInfo, ShellTaskOrganizer.TaskListener taskListener, in updateCompatInfo()
/frameworks/base/libs/WindowManager/Shell/tests/unittest/src/com/android/wm/shell/compatui/
DRestartDialogWindowManagerTest.java55 @Mock private ShellTaskOrganizer.TaskListener mTaskListener;
58 @Mock private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> mOnRestartCallback;
59 @Mock private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> mOnDismissCallback;
DUserAspectRatioSettingsLayoutTest.java74 private BiConsumer<TaskInfo, ShellTaskOrganizer.TaskListener>
77 private ShellTaskOrganizer.TaskListener mTaskListener;
81 private ArgumentCaptor<ShellTaskOrganizer.TaskListener> mUserAspectRatioTaskListenerCaptor;
118 final Pair<TaskInfo, ShellTaskOrganizer.TaskListener> result = in testOnClickForUserAspectRatioSettingsButton()
DCompatUILayoutTest.java75 @Mock private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> mOnRestartButtonClicked;
76 @Mock private ShellTaskOrganizer.TaskListener mTaskListener;
109 ArgumentCaptor<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> restartCaptor = in testOnClickForRestartButton()
114 final Pair<TaskInfo, ShellTaskOrganizer.TaskListener> result = restartCaptor.getValue(); in testOnClickForRestartButton()
DUserAspectRatioSettingsWindowManagerTest.java93 private BiConsumer<TaskInfo, ShellTaskOrganizer.TaskListener>
95 @Mock private ShellTaskOrganizer.TaskListener mTaskListener;
99 private ArgumentCaptor<ShellTaskOrganizer.TaskListener> mUserAspectRatioTaskListenerCaptor;
210 final ShellTaskOrganizer.TaskListener newTaskListener = mock( in testUpdateCompatInfo()
211 ShellTaskOrganizer.TaskListener.class); in testUpdateCompatInfo()
428 final Pair<TaskInfo, ShellTaskOrganizer.TaskListener> result = in testOnUserAspectRatioButtonClicked()
DReachabilityEduWindowManagerTest.java57 private ShellTaskOrganizer.TaskListener mTaskListener;
63 private BiConsumer<TaskInfo, ShellTaskOrganizer.TaskListener> mOnDismissCallback;
DCompatUIWindowManagerTest.java94 @Mock private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> mOnRestartButtonClicked;
95 @Mock private ShellTaskOrganizer.TaskListener mTaskListener;
243 final ShellTaskOrganizer.TaskListener newTaskListener = mock( in testUpdateCompatInfo()
244 ShellTaskOrganizer.TaskListener.class); in testUpdateCompatInfo()
461 ArgumentCaptor<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> restartCaptor = in testOnRestartButtonClicked()
465 final Pair<TaskInfo, ShellTaskOrganizer.TaskListener> result = restartCaptor.getValue(); in testOnRestartButtonClicked()
DCompatUIControllerTest.java98 private ShellTaskOrganizer.TaskListener mMockTaskListener;
150 ShellTaskOrganizer.TaskListener taskListener) { in setUp()
156 TaskInfo taskInfo, ShellTaskOrganizer.TaskListener taskListener) { in setUp()
162 TaskInfo taskInfo, ShellTaskOrganizer.TaskListener taskListener) { in setUp()
503 any(ShellTaskOrganizer.TaskListener.class)); in testRestartLayoutRecreatedIfNeeded()
518 any(ShellTaskOrganizer.TaskListener.class)); in testRestartLayoutNotRecreatedIfNotNeeded()
DLetterboxEduWindowManagerTest.java110 @Mock private ShellTaskOrganizer.TaskListener mTaskListener;
113 @Mock private Consumer<Pair<TaskInfo, ShellTaskOrganizer.TaskListener>> mOnDismissCallback;
/frameworks/base/libs/WindowManager/Shell/src/com/android/wm/shell/freeform/
DFreeformComponents.java35 public final ShellTaskOrganizer.TaskListener mTaskListener;
43 ShellTaskOrganizer.TaskListener taskListener, in FreeformComponents()
DFreeformTaskListener.java44 public class FreeformTaskListener implements ShellTaskOrganizer.TaskListener,
/frameworks/base/libs/WindowManager/Shell/src/com/android/wm/shell/fullscreen/
DFullscreenTaskListener.java46 public class FullscreenTaskListener implements ShellTaskOrganizer.TaskListener {
/frameworks/base/libs/WindowManager/Shell/src/com/android/wm/shell/taskview/
DTaskViewTaskController.java71 public class TaskViewTaskController implements ShellTaskOrganizer.TaskListener {
/frameworks/base/libs/WindowManager/Shell/src/com/android/wm/shell/splitscreen/
DStageTaskListener.java72 class StageTaskListener implements ShellTaskOrganizer.TaskListener {
DStageCoordinator.java177 ShellTaskOrganizer.TaskListener {
/frameworks/base/libs/WindowManager/Shell/tests/unittest/src/com/android/wm/shell/
DShellTaskOrganizerTests.java103 private class TrackingTaskListener implements ShellTaskOrganizer.TaskListener {
/frameworks/base/libs/WindowManager/Shell/src/com/android/wm/shell/pip/
DPipTaskOrganizer.java115 public class PipTaskOrganizer implements ShellTaskOrganizer.TaskListener,